Date / Month: 28th November 2015
Recorded by: Jim O’Shea + Lindsay Smith
Location: Kiama
Water temp: 20 inshore, offshore21
Wind speed and direction: 10-15knots S E
Sea conditions: Low 1-1.5mts E
Summary
A comfortable day at sea with good views of most birds including 4 Long-tailed Jaegers in various plumage phases. Good comparative views of all three species of Jaegers together. Albatrosses were represented by Wandering D. exulans Shy / White-capped , Black-browed and Campbell Is. Unusual high numbers of Sooty Shearwaters. A Little Penguin beyond the Continental shelf in 200 Fathoms was an unexpected sighting.
Bottle-nosed Dolphins and a small Mako shark made for an interesting day at sea.
Sp No Species Number
005 Little Penguin, Eudyptula minor 1
075 Great-winged Petrel, Pterodroma macroptera 5-7
069 Wedge-tailed Shearwater, Puffinus pacificus 35
070 Sooty Shearwater 50+ (18)
072 Flesh-footed Shearwater, Puffinus carneipes 1
071 Short-tailed Shearwater, Puffinus tenuirostris 100
068 Fluttering Shearwater, Puffinus gavial 40+
086 Wandering Albatross, Diomedea exulans 1
088 Black-browed Albatross, Thalassarche melanophrys 2
859 Campbell Albatross, Thalassarche impavida 4
091 Shy Albatross, Thalassarche cauta 2
861 White-capped Albatross, Thalassarche steadi 3-4
063 Wilson’s Storm-Petrel, Oceanites oceanicus 10 (3)
104 Australasian Gannet, Morus serrator 3-4
100 Little Pied Cormorant, Phalacrocorax melanoleucos 2
096 Great Cormorant, Phalacrocorax carbo 2
106 Australian Pelican, Pelicanus conspicillatus 2
945 Pomarine Jaeger, Stercorarius pomarinus 2
128 Arctic Jaeger, Stercorarius parasiticus 2
933 Long-tailed Jaeger, Stercorarius longicauda 4-5
125 Silver Gull, Larus novaehollandiae 20
115 Crested Tern, Sterna bergii 7-8
